The ingredients needed to make Bamboo Shoots Gyoza:
- Prepare 25 grams Bamboo shoot (boiled)
- Prepare 35 grams Thinly sliced pork offcuts
- Make ready 3 Shiso leaves
- Make ready 6 Gyoza skins
- Prepare 1 Salt and pepper
- Take 1 pinch Kombu tea
- Get 1/2 tbsp Sesame oil
- Take 1 tbsp Ponzu

Instructions to make Bamboo Shoots Gyoza:
- Chop the thinly sliced pork into 3 - 4 cm and season with salt, pepper, and konbucha. Dice the bamboo shoots to 5mm.
- Cut the shiso leaves in half, and chop off the edges to be included in the gyoza skin. Keep the offcuts.
- Put 1/6 of the shiso leaves, pork and bamboo shoots onto the gyoza skin. Add the shiso offcuts and wrap up.
- Heat sesame oil in a frying pan and pan-fry the gyoza for 2 minutes.
- When they are browned, add 1/4 cup of water and cover with a lid. Continue to cook for 2 to 3 minutes over medium heat and serve.
- Enjoy the crunchy texture of bamboo shoots.
